Christmas shopping made easy<br />
HAS Christmas snuck up on you? Are<br />
you struggling to find fresh, original gift<br />
ideas for family and friends? Head down<br />
to the Sumner Market. You’re bound to<br />
find inspiration.<br />
“We have a great range of stalls, from<br />
incredible crafts to produce, and amazing<br />
food from all over the world,” said<br />
Clayton Spence, market coordinator.<br />
On offer is a colourful array of garden<br />
fresh vegetables, free range eggs, vege<br />
boxes, and seedlings to grow your own.<br />
For the peckish there’s a terrific choice<br />
of quality eats, from international street<br />
food to candy floss. There’s oven fresh<br />
bakery goods, waffles, donuts, vegan and<br />
gluten free options, homemade lemonade,<br />
and barista crafted coffee to name a few.<br />
There’s also a wide and varied<br />
assortment of gift ideas including trinkets,<br />
arts & crafts, gemstones, dream catchers,<br />
cushions, fashion, linen and handcrafted<br />
jewellery.<br />
Situated only metres from the beach<br />
and Sumner’s iconic Cave Rock, the<br />
Sumner Market’s seaside location is<br />
stunning and worth a visit simply for that<br />
reason. It’s been running since 2003 and<br />
operates every Sunday from 11am to 3pm<br />
November to April.<br />
“It’s a great place to catch up with<br />
friends and enjoy great shopping, local<br />
food stalls and local live entertainment,”<br />
said Clayton. “We’re easy to find, on<br />
the left just after the Sumner Surf Club.<br />
And while here why not explore the<br />
surrounding local restaurants, bars, cafes<br />
and shops. Bring your swimmers and<br />
make a day of it in Sumner! There’s so<br />
much on offer down here.”<br />
